Abstract: We rederive the characters of all unitary irreducible representations of the -dimensional de Sitter spacetime isometry algebra , and propose a dictionary between those representations and massive or (partially) massless fields on de Sitter spacetime. We propose a way of taking the flat limit of representations in (anti-) de Sitter spaces in terms of these characters, and conjecture the spectrum resulting from taking the flat limit of mixed-symmetry fields in de Sitter spacetime. We comment on a possible equivalent of the scalar singleton for the de Sitter (dS) spacetime.
